Перед компиляцией обязательно почитайте README.
Зачем делалось:
- У меня очень много свободного времени
- Давно хотел портировать програмку из user-space в kernel-space (реализовалось все макросами и дописыванием функций сетевого взаимодействия)
- Интересно было поработать с сетевым взаимодействием в kernel-space
Кстати: я (то бишь автор) никакой ответственности за (сюда вставить название катаклизма) не несу. На всякий случай :-)
Полезные ссылки:
- Энциклопедия разработчика модулей ядра Linux (перевод на CrossPlatform.ru) - лучшая книга для новичков
- Академическая работа "Разработка ядра Linux" (Алексей Соловьев) (pdf)
- Введение в написание модулей ядра Linux.
- (Ссылку запамятовал, к сожалению) Проект "ksocket" - реализация socket, connect, recv, send, close и т.п. для ядра. Очень помог мне при написании своих версий перечисленных функций
4 комментария:
Вы... не очень умный человек.
Забавно, сейчас попробуем:)
а версия для FUSE будет?
2vzgromozdun
Будет, если мне будет не лениво :-)
Честно признаться, с fuse еще не работал
Отправить комментарий